High-detail magnetic resonance (MR) imaging is valuable for diagnosing Chiari II malformation. MR scans accurately demonstrate brain and spinal cord abnormalities associated with this condition.

Area of Science:

  • Neurology
  • Radiology
  • Medical Imaging

Background:

  • Chiari II malformation is a complex congenital condition affecting brain and spinal cord structures.
  • Accurate diagnosis is crucial for appropriate patient management.

Purpose of the Study:

  • To evaluate the diagnostic utility of high-detail magnetic resonance (MR) imaging for Chiari II malformation.
  • To compare MR imaging findings with CT scan diagnoses.

Main Methods:

  • Twenty-four patients with confirmed Chiari II malformation underwent cranial MR scans.
  • Sagittal-plane MR images were analyzed for abnormalities.
  • Two patients also received spine MR scans.

Main Results:

  • High-detail MR imaging effectively visualized abnormalities in the telencephalon, diencephalon, mesencephalon, rhomboencephalon, and upper spinal cord.

  • Sagittal-plane images provided the most informative views.
  • MR imaging demonstrated the characteristic malformations with high accuracy.
  • Conclusions:

    • Magnetic resonance imaging is an easy and accurate method for diagnosing Chiari II malformation.
    • MR imaging is recommended as the preferred diagnostic procedure for this condition.
